Recently, EA announced the configuration requirements for the PC version of "Battlefield 6". On top of the "Ultra" image quality, there is a new image quality preset mode: Ultra++, which should be the overkill mode that was previously exposed.

For ultra-extreme mode, the requirements are naturally the highest. The official recommendation is RTX 5080 graphics card, Core Ultra 285K or AMD Ryzen 7 9800X3D, and 32GB memory.

The above configuration can ensure that players can achieve 144FPS in 4K, high image quality and DLSS enabled, or 240+FPS in 4K with DLSS multi-frame generation enabled.

Foreign media PC Gamer pointed out that the new "ultra-extreme" configuration requirements of "Battlefield 6" are the first time in a long time that we have seen a publisher advertise 240 fps at 4K resolution.Yes, this does require an RTX 50 series flagship graphics card to achieve, but the fact that it is actually possible is of great significance.

"Battlefield 6" bucked the trend and gave up light pursuit.It is worth mentioning that "Battlefield 5" was one of the first games to support Nvidia's ray tracing technology, and it was unveiled together with the first RTX 20 series graphics card. However, the launch of "Battlefield 5" was a mess, so this may be a picture that the development team does not want to see in "Battlefield 6" again.
